Zone 1 is essentially the area of the bath or shower cubicle and as much as 2. 25 metres high, Zone 2 is 60cm beyond Area 1 in all instructions and also Outdoors Area is after that anywhere beyond that. Where feasible, it is best to try to fit your fan in Area 1 where it is close to the source of the vapor.

In order to install a fan in Area 1, you have to comply with IEE Electrical wiring Rules BS7671, Requirements for Electric Installments Section 601 which generally claims that if you are setting up in Area 1, the fan must either be Low Voltage or IP Rated to IP45. Low Voltage fans are powered by a 12 volt feed from a step-down transformer, generally supplied with the fan - Bathroom Extractor Fan.

The most convenient remedy for this is to put the transformer over the ceiling yet that isn't constantly possible. A much easier solution is to set up a fan that is IP ranked. The IP score system essentially tells you just how penetrable an installation is, probably a light fitting or a fan.

A shower room fan appropriate for Area 1 need to be rated at IP45, although you may see it ranked as IPX5 as the score for solids is lesser in a washroom. When setting up an extractor fan, you have to remove the stale air and dampness to an outside vent in a wall surface, roof floor tile or roof soffit.

A surface-mounted axial follower will not be able to appropriately draw out outdoors with any type of real power if the air duct run is longer than 3 4 metres. A great deal of wall-mounted axial fans these days have a backdraught gadget of some kind constructed right into the rear of the fan itself, however inline fans frequently require one as an added accessory. As air travels down an air duct run, it reduces. Still pushed by the air coming behind it, it will still exit the exterior grille, however it does not click now take a trip as quickly as when it exited the follower itself.

If put closer to the outside grille, as the air slows it will have a hard time to push the shutter open, creating an obstruction in the duct. When put at the exhaust end of the follower, the faster moving air pushes the shutter open a lot more quickly, making clog much less of a trouble.

The very first point to comprehend is that condensation catches are designed to operate in upright areas or ducting, they don't work in a horizontal air duct. Although they can be used with any type of vertical run of air duct, they are best fit to be used together with a roof floor tile or with roofing system vent to the outdoors world - Bathroom Extractor Fan.

Pulling the air duct so that it is as shown as possible between link factors is a truly great piece of guidance to go by. Bathroom Extractor Fan. If there are dips and also troughs in the air duct, this is a perfect place for condensation to accumulate and at some point produce pools of water in the air duct.

Any condensation occurring within an inline fan and horizontal duct setup is most likely to occur after the follower motor, in the exhaust side of the air duct run. This can be dealt with once again by having a minor descending angle to the ducting after the follower. This can conveniently be attained by placing the follower on an elevated system or screwing it to a joist.

Something to remember when preparing your air duct run is that a 90 bend in your duct will add the equivalent of 1 metre of air pressure to the system. If you have a 3 metre run from fan to the outdoors wall surface yet have 2 90 bends, that's an air duct run of basically 5 metres.

Having an improperly equipped extractor fan in your attic room can be a real trouble, especially if it rattles about and wakes you up in the night when a person uses the washroom. A wonderful technique to fix vibration with a ceiling or loft-mounted fan is to install it on a rubber base.

Among the single greatest reasons for require suggestions here at Extractor Follower Globe is when a customer has acquired a more powerful fan to battle condensation in their restroom and it still hasn't addressed the issue. This is nine breaks of ten due to the fact that the fan is being starved of air, or there is bad airflow via the space.
